cw I'm amazed. I do a 4 1/2 min egg for breakfast with no babysitting and have done hard boiled the same way.

Get a pot of water boiling, prick the blunt end of the egg so the air can escape and the shell doesn't crack. Dump the eggs in, turn down the heat a a bit and set the timer. Return when ready and douse with cold water. It's the dousing with cold water that makes them easy to peel.

Glad you found something that works better for you.

Today I was thinking about the strawberry socials that used to be popular fundraisers in my area. In my little home town they would bring in berries in early to mid June (a little before local berries were producing) and the ladies would gather to prep them. People would fill long tables set up in the community centre to feast on a huge meal, there were no advanced tickets and I can remember two or three "sittings" were required to feed everyone who came. I'm not sure why those kinds of events have mostly disappeared but I guess the last of the ladies willing to donate their time and labour are either too old or gone now, along with many of the churches that benefited from the funds 🤔
